  • The shear strength of jointed rock is influenced by effective normal stress, joint wall compressive strength, joint roughness and so on. Since joint roughness makes considerable influences on shear strength of jointed rock, many studies tried to get quantitative joint roughness parameter. Until now, Joint Roughness Coefficient, JRC proposed by Barton has been prevalently used as a rock joint roughness parameter In spite of its disadvantages. In this study, a quantification of rock joint roughness is performed using surface roughness parameter, Rs. Proposed method is applied to rock core specimens, field joint surfaces, and JRC profiles. The scale of fluctuation is introduced to extend the suggested method to the large scale field joint surface roughness. Based on the quantification of joint surface roughness, joint shear tests are performed with the portable shear box. The relationship between joint surface roughness and joint shear strength is investigated and finally, a rock joint shear strength equation is derived from these results. The equation has considerable credibility and originality in that it is obtained from laboratory tests and expressed with quantified parameter.

  • Profiles of naturally fractured surfaces of three sedimentary rock samples were plotted from the measured data using a mechanical profilometer. Fractal dimension of these profiles were computed and statistical F-test indicates that fractal dimension (FD) values can be used as a parameter for distinguishing the rock types. The comparison between FD values and a commonly used profile-roughness parameter called the Mayer's $Z_2$ parameter shows the superiority of the FD values as roughness estimator. Two-dimensional fractal roughness parameters of the same naturally fractured rock surfaces were also studied from their scanning electron microscopic (SEM) images at various magnification levels. The most suitable level of magnification of the SEM images for the study of the 2-D fractal roughness parameter was identified. The values of 2-D fractal roughness parameter for three different rocks were also compared using different methods of fractal dimensioning.

  • Rock joint surface roughness, which is known to be one of the most important factors for defining shear strength of rock mass, has been researched in various methods. However, approaches to separate a roughness into two groups (primary and secondary) for evaluating the roughness have been rarely performed. In this study, elements of secondary roughness were eliminated through direct shear testing with tensile joint specimen and they were quantified with joint parameters. It is revealed that roughness parameters decrease with increasing the normal stress and sampling intervals, except for the case in which the normal stress is larger than 1.5 MPa. Also it is analyzed that ratio of area reduction in the opposite direction of shearing decreases with increasing the roughness parameter.

  • This paper introduces the surface roughness parameter, Rs to the characterization of joint roughness and quantitatively illustrates the influence of joint roughness on the joint shear strength. A new peak shear strength criterion for rock joints using Rs is suggested. The results show that the surface roughness parameter, Rs can appropriately reflect the degree of roughness for the rock joint surfaces tested in this study A measuring interval of 2mm and profile length of 5cm can be used to characterize the joint roughness of the rock core size surfaces; however, the scale of fluctuation, $\delta_\alpha$ should be considered to extend the surface roughness parameter, Rs to the large-scale field rock joint surfaces. For the smooth joint roughness, sliding of the rock cores is the principal shear mechanism; however, the breakage of roughness from the rock cores is inferred for rougher joint roughness.

  • Rock joint surface roughness is one of the most important parameters in shear behavior analysis of rock joint surface. Until now, estimation of joint surface roughness has been conducted by various statistical methods with two-dimensional analysis. In this study, standard roughness profile suggested by Barton and Choubey (1977) was expanded into a 3D surface and its surface roughness was analyzed by surface angularity parameter. And the validity of quantification based on surface angularity was secured through comparison with $Z_2$ and Ai parameter. Also the surface angularity parameter was compared with shear strength by joint shear test using the replicated specimen.

  • This paper deals with the method of determining the drag of hull surface which has any quality of roughness. The method consists mainly of the theoretical point of view, then the theory enables the drag coefficient to be calculated at full scale. The hydrodynamical roughness function of hull surface ${\triangle}U_+$, affected by the hull roughness are considered as to two cases, smooth surface and rough surface case separately. The inadequacy of a single parameter to define hull roughness is discussed and thus an as additional texture parameter is proposed.

  • It was found that surface roughness has a first-order effect on the interface shear strength and accordingly it should be accurately quantified if its role is to be properly understood. To quantify the surface topography, first of all, a variety of commonly used surface roughness parameters and profiling methods were reviewed in this study. Based on this review, the normalized roughness parameter. $R_n$(Uesugi and Kishida, 1986), the profile roughness parameter, $R_L$, and the surface roughness parameter, $R_n$(Dove and Frost, 1996), were selected to be appropriate candidates of roughness parameters and the digital image analysis based Optical Profile Microscopy(OPM) method(Dove and Frost, 1996) to be an appropriate profiling method for this study. Using a smooth and three textured HDPE geomembranes which encompass the range of textures and texture patterns commonly used, a series of roughness measurements on virgin and previously used geomembranes were performed. The results showed that both $R_L\; and\; R_S$ values appropriately reflect the degree of texturing for the geomembranes used in this study, however, $R_n$ value showed limited ranges of variation which may not be sufficient to permit distinction between roughness values for certain conditions. The results of this study will be extended to the investigation of the influence of surface roughness on interface strength in future study.

  • A multiply-connected network unsteady flow model for the main reach of the Han River is developed. It is a variable parameter model which allows variable roughness coefficient for each computational point according to the spatial position and the value of discharge. Sensitivities of the model to roughness coefficient and weir-flow discharge coefficient are tested, and as a result Manning's roughness coefficient is selected as the calibration parameter. The model is calibrated and verified using the records of the past flood events. A modified Gauss-Newton method is used for the optimal calibration of roughness coefficients. From the calibration of variable parameter model, spatial variation and discharge dependence of Manning's roughness coefficient are identified. That is, the roughness coefficient is higher for the upstream reach of the Wangsook stream Junction, and it decreases as the discharge increases. It turns out through the verification that the stages calculated by the variable parameter model agree better with the observed than those by the conventional single parameter model. Spatial variation of the roughness coefficient appears to be more significant than the dependence of the discharge.
